Overview of Biomass Gasification

Biomass gasification is a thermochemical process that converts organic materials such as wood, agricultural residues, or municipal solid waste into a combustible gas mixture called syngas, primarily composed of carbon monoxide, hydrogen, and methane . This syngas can be used for power generation, heat production, or as a feedstock for chemicals and fuels. The process typically occurs at high temperatures in a low-oxygen environment, which prevents complete combustion and maximizes energy recovery
